"If you can’t get enough of modern European sharing plates and want to feel like an Art Basel regular, go to Crispin at Studio Voltaire. The Clapham restaurant is inside a gallery and it's the perfect setting to discuss the latest exhibition you’ve seen—even if you’re actually discussing Married At First Sight—over plates of perfectly lovely confit tomatoes. Seasonal changing dishes are consistently tasty if a little expected—burrata, charred leeks, pork rillette, and the like. But it’s hard not to be won over by the idyllic courtyard entrance, handwritten menus, and dramatic black candelabras.
